Put my dish bracket back on the gable end wall today. Have a slight problem as I want to keep the dish below the ridge of the roof and the distance from flat roof to ridge is 1.8m. No problem except when the dish is moved to the extreme east or west and it looks as if it will hit the flat roof. Its a 1.2 m Andrews dish and now I am pondering on down sizing to a 1m which would give me more scope for fitting. Is there that much difference in reception between a 1.2 and 1m?
 
I am much further north than you and have the 90cm up and get good reception across 42e to 58w with excepts to 26e, 4w, 7w etc where a 1.2m would make the difference for me.

so you should be fine, unless there is any satellites or channels where a 1.2m will make the difference
